First Infraction Penalties



When facing your very first DWI fee, what fines should you anticipate? You could deal with a range of effects, starting with penalties that can rise to $2,000.

In addition to financial penalties, you could likewise manage a license suspension, normally lasting from 90 days to a year, relying on your state's regulations.

Community service is another most likely need; you might need to finish anywhere from 20 to 40 hours.

If you're founded guilty, you may additionally have to participate in a DWI education program, which can entail a significant time dedication.

In some cases, you might even be called for to set up an ignition interlock gadget in your vehicle, which stops you from driving if you've been consuming.

Prison time is an opportunity, but it's commonly less than a year for a first crime, specifically if there are no aggravating aspects like an accident or high blood alcohol material.

Repeat Violation Fines



Encountering a repeat DWI charge can bring about substantially harsher fines than a first infraction. If you're captured driving while intoxicated once more, you may face increased penalties, longer license suspensions, or even mandatory prison time. The lawful system has a tendency to watch repeat transgressors as a better danger to public security, so your effects will certainly show that.

Long-term Effects



Lasting effects of a drunk driving charge can impact various facets of your life for years to come.

As soon as you've been founded guilty, you might face greater insurance policy costs or perhaps trouble obtaining auto insurance at all. Insurance provider commonly see you as a higher risk, which can bring about significant monetary stress.

Your job opportunity might additionally decrease. Numerous employers carry out background checks, and a DWI sentence can increase red flags, potentially costing you task deals or promos. Particular occupations, particularly those needing a tidy driving record, may be completely out-of-bounds.

In addition, you may handle social stigma. Friends and family may watch you in a different way, which can result in stretched partnerships. You might even locate it tough to join community tasks as a result of the embarrassment or judgment you really feel.

Last but not least, the psychological toll can not be ignored. Anxiety, regret, and stress and anxiety can linger long after the lawful charges have been offered, impacting your psychological health and total health.
